what an amazing plugin idea first of all! I have one issue though right now, after test running it in my environment:

Setting the font-size in **em** seems to work fine as far as I can see, I run into problems setting **line-height** property though (which Sketch itself is a bit nasty with). Steps to reproduce this:
1. Make a text layer
2. Set line-height via Sketch GUI to "auto" or leave on default
3. Give text layer class name (e.g. _.copy_)
4. Set the line-height property via css to **135%** (a value I often start with in CSS) and save
5. The text layer will flicker with a change of line height change but jump back to its original line size
6. Set the line-height in CSS again, this time to e.g **145%** and save
7. The text layer will now change its line-height but way too much
8. Set the line-height in CSS again, this time to e.g **100%**and save
9. Nothing will happen
10. Set the line-height in CSS again, this time to **10px** and save
11. You will get some decent line-height but it feels a bit too much
12. Set the line-height in CSS again, this time to **0px** and save
13. The line-height will increase …

Anyway, it seems like setting the line-height in CSS is not really possible or am I getting something completely wrong, maybe?

It would be great to be able to use line-height at least kind of like in a real browser setting.
